Two luxury watch brands set to take Burberry’s place on Newbury St.


Two luxury watch sellers are moving into Newbury Street's former Burberry space, as the block closest to the Public Garden turns into a high-end watch hub.

Previous Mixed-income apartments at Atlanta University Center underway (Renderings)
Next Lemonade PR moves to new office in Butchertown (PHOTOS)